Chicken Jalfrezi is a dish that truly embodies the vibrant and dynamic spirit of Indian cuisine. While it’s a staple in many Indian restaurants across the globe, its origins are a fascinating blend of culinary influences.
It is believed to have emerged from Anglo-Indian kitchens, where colonial cooks adapted traditional Indian cooking techniques with readily available ingredients to create dishes that appealed to both British and Indian palates. This cross-pollination of flavours resulted in a dish that is both familiar and exciting, a testament to the adaptability and richness of Indian gastronomy.
The essence of a good jalfrezi lies in its bold flavours and the delightful textural contrast between tender chicken and crisp vegetables. It’s a dish that’s not overly complicated but demands attention to detail to achieve that perfect balance of spice, tang, and sweetness. At its heart, it’s a celebration of fresh produce, where onions, capsicums, and tomatoes are sautéed to a point where they are tender-crisp, retaining their individual flavours while harmonizing with the spices.
The chicken in this dish is typically cut into bite-sized pieces, allowing it to cook quickly and absorb the aromatic marinade and the robust sauce. This quick cooking method is characteristic of stir-fries and contributes to the dish’s fresh, vibrant taste.
The popularity of chicken jalfrezi owes much to its versatility. It can be adjusted to suit varying spice preferences, from mildly warm to intensely fiery, by simply tweaking the quantity and type of chili used. Furthermore, it’s a dish that lends itself well to customization. While chicken is the classic protein, other options like paneer, lamb, or even a medley of vegetables can be used to create equally delicious variations.
This adaptability has cemented its place as a beloved dish that can be enjoyed by a wide range of palates, making chicken jalfrezi a true crowd-pleaser.
